A place in Toronto makes black fondant. I recently got some and it was very black - very soft, but very black. I wanted to make a marbled effect, but it wouldn't keep its shape when I lifted it to put on the cake. I ended up adding Gum Tex and kneading it into a medium dark grey. It was for a class cake so it worked out okay. (See my pics - hexagon b/w cake.) But I had a friend who ordered it and got a purple tone. With any coloured fondant, you take your chances that it's not exactly what you want.
